Отладка фляги-миграцииPython

Программы на Python
Ответить
Anonymous
 Отладка фляги-миграции

Сообщение Anonymous »

После редактирования моих моделей я хотел использовать миграцию flask db для обновления моей базы данных.
Однако flask dbmigrate, похоже, больше не обнаруживает мои модели?
В настоящее время я получаю следующий результат:

Код: Выделить всё

INFO  [alembic.runtime.migration] Context impl SQLiteImpl.
INFO  [alembic.runtime.migration] Will assume non-transactional DDL.
И все.
Я искал проблемы, с которыми сталкивались другие пользователи, но это не привело к решению для меня.
По сути, я следовал мега-учебнику Flask, поэтому мой код выглядит очень похоже (с чертежами).
Я прошу набор команд/действий, которые я мог бы сделать, чтобы определить, в чем состоит реальная проблема. Как я могу определить, что мои модули найдены? Что база данных найдена? Что он смотрит на изменения?

На данный момент я проверил:
  • импорт модели
  • имеют базу данных
  • удаляют всю папку «миграция», запускают инициализацию базы данных и затем пытаются выполнить миграцию снова
    li>


Подробнее здесь: https://stackoverflow.com/questions/658 ... sk-migrate
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Python»